QUETTA: The body of an Afghan coal miner who had been slaughtered was found in Balochistan’s Duki district, officials said on Sunday.

Officials said a police team reached the area after being informed by residents about the body and shifted it to a hospital in Duki.

The deceased was identified as Saifullah, an Afghanistan national working in a coal mine. His feet and hands were tied to his back.

Police said the body was found in the Malizai coal mine field.

“We are investigating the tragic murder,” a senior police officer said.
